# Tessellary — school timetable solver, env config for the staging solver pool.
# The constraint engine reads these values once at startup; changes require a
# full pool restart, so coordinate timing in the weekly eng sync. Room-capacity
# overrides and teacher-availability windows live in the planner DB, not here.
# The solver's license check requires the line below.

secret setting of yagug-hahog: COURIER_KEY13=44c9b50f678cd

☐ Before rotating the Tocksweep scheduler keys, confirm the cron drift investigation is closed: support should verify that no jobs on the Hallin cluster are still firing more than 90 seconds late, and that the clock-sync fix has been deployed to every worker. Attach the final drift report to the ceremony record. When both checks pass, unseal the rotation workstation using the recovery passphrase noted immediately below this item.

recovery phrase for kagep-kadug: praox-wenael

Hey — handing off the Verdara greenhouse controller. The humidity sensors in bay 3 drift about 2% per week, so the calibration job runs Sundays. Don't trust raw readings after a power cycle; wait ten minutes. Everything the recalibrator needs is driven by the settings below:

config for bawef-tajof:
RALMIR_PIN=7092
RALMIR_METRICS_HOST=metrics.ralmir.paliqcorp.corp
RALMIR_LOG_LEVEL=error
RALMIR_TENANT=tamix

Q3 Planning Note — Vellacourt Instruments

Branch managers: the licensing dispute with Ombra Tooling over the Kestrelworks patents remains unresolved. Legal expects mediation mid-quarter. Until then, keep selling existing Kestrelworks stock but pause new demo commitments. Budget impact is contained within the contingency line. Messaging guidance will follow from head office. Planning assumptions tied to the outcome are summarised in the confidential note below.

board note of yageg-yadug: The northern region missed its Framir quota by 13.1 percent last quarter. Lamathek Freight plans to raise the Quenael list price by 30.2 percent in March. The pricing group signed off on a budget of $133.5 million for Project Novok. The renewal with Gilethek Foods closes at $60.0 million a year, 2.7 percent above the last contract.